BCM400 r4, Win XP Pro

PCM works for inbound call logging.
PCM works when calling extensions on the system.

When we try to call a phone number (local or LD) we get a message that "the requested tapi function failed (0x80000005)."

Anyone have any experience with this?
 
Are you dialing the number as you would if dialing from a phone?
Example: intercom 9 1 npa nxx xxxx
area code - exchange - terminal digits
 
0x80000005 is the TAPI error LINEERR_CALLUNAVAIL.

The description for this is as follows: "All call appearances on the specified address are currently in use."
